recipe
Wild salmon
Teriyaki sauce (preferably a low sugar variety such as Primal Kitchens)
Jasmine rice
Coconut milk
Sea salt
Lemon or lime juice
Any green vegetable
One clove of garlic
Olive oil
Procedure
Drizzle teriyaki sauce over salmon and bake at 375 for 20-ish minutes or until the fat starts to emerge.
Serve with Jasmine Rice. Cook 1 cup rice with 1 cup canned coconut milk and ½ cup water. Add 1 tsp sea salt. Juice 1 lime and mix into cooked rice.
Steam broccoli and sprinkle with Everything Bagel Seasoning.
Sauté one clove chopped broccoli in olive oil. Add spinach until just wilted. Drizzle with lemon juice.
